我有一个 Exchange 2010 UR3 部署,需要为其自定义 OWA 登录页面。我创建了一个新的 LGNTOPL.GIF 文件来替换文件夹中现有的文件:
“C:\Program Files\Microsoft\Exchange Server\V14\ClientAccess\Owa\14.3.158.1\themes\resources”
当我打开 OWA 时,我仍然可以看到原始的“Outlook Web App”徽标。我搜索了一下,在目录中找到了 LGNTOPL.GIF 的其他几个实例:
“C:\Program Files\Microsoft\Exchange Server\V14\ClientAccess\Owa\14.3.123.3\themes\resources” “C:\Program Files\Microsoft\Exchange Server\V14\ClientAccess\Owa\14.3.146.0\themes\resources” “C:\Program Files\Microsoft\Exchange Server\V14\ClientAccess\Owa\Current\themes\resources”
我替换了上述每个目录中的 LGNTOPL.GIF 文件,但结果相同。我尝试清除浏览器缓存,甚至在多台 PC 上使用多个浏览器,但结果相同。我甚至尝试将 GIF 文件的像素大小设置为与原始 LGNTOPL.GIF 徽标相同,但结果仍然相同。我尝试在 CAS 服务器上重新启动 IIS 并重新启动服务器,但结果相同。
尝试自定义 OWA 时,Exchange 2010 UR3 是否有所变化?我没有看到任何关于 OWA 自定义更改的记录。
谢谢
答案1
请看这里:http://www.ehloworld.com/91。我发现它比微软网站上列出的原始修改说明要简单得多。
以下说明将向 Exchange 添加自定义免责声明,但也可以对其进行调整以在页面中添加自定义徽标。
- 在您的客户端访问服务器上,在 Exchange 安装的 \Program Files\Microsoft\Exchange Server\ClientAccess\Owa\Auth 文件夹中创建一个名为 disclaimer.inc 的文本文件,并插入您想要在登录屏幕上包含的任何其他代码/文本。
- 备份 \Program Files\Microsoft\Exchange Server\ClientAccess\Owa\Auth\logon.aspx 以妥善保管
- 在记事本中打开 \Program Files\Microsoft\Exchange Server\ClientAccess\Owa\Auth\logon.aspx
- 找到其正下方的 < table class="mid tblConn" >,插入以下内容:
<!-- #include file=”disclaimer.inc” -->
- 保存并关闭文件
- 访问 OWA 登录页面,并惊叹于您的杰作。
无需重新启动服务、重置 IIS 或执行任何其他操作。事实上,一旦您做出更改,只需刷新登录屏幕即可查看结果。
以下是您的免责声明看起来像。
<p><img src="logo-background.png" /></p>
<b>Call 123-456-789 for assistance</b>
<p><small>Enter disclaimer information here.</p>
这需要在所有 CAS 服务器上完成。